Dive Into ICF Core Competencies with Sophia Casey, MCC

Dive Into ICF Competencies with Sophia Casey, MCC

Step aboard our workshop, "Safe Harbor: Anchoring Trust in Coaching Relationships," where we'll embark on a transformative journey into the heart of coaching dynamics. Set sail with us as we explore the essential art of building trust and creating safety in the coaching process. Through interactive exercises and insightful discussions, you'll learn how to navigate the turbulent waters of coaching relationships with confidence and authenticity. Join us and discover how to cultivate a safe harbor where clients can explore, grow, and thrive.

Earn 0.75 Core Competency CCEU


Sophia Casey, MCC



Many people offer solutions, few deliver results. As a Master Certified Coach (MCC) through the International Coaching Federation (ICF), executive life coach, authorpreneur, and corporate trainer for several organizations, Sophia Casey does much more than support individual and corporate clients with problem-solving. She helps leaders of all calibers get transformative results that catapult their organizations. She is applauded as a thought leader in the coaching industry and has mentored, trained, and coached thousands of executives and leadership, career, and life coaches.

Sophia Casey is CEO of Sophia Casey Enterprises (SCE), Founder and Chief Empowerment Officer (CEO) of ICLI RISING, the International Coaching & Leadership Institute Rising. ICLI RISING offers ICF continuing coach education (CCE) units and transformational leadership certification programs to coaches globally, both new and experienced.
Having served as Director of First Impressions for a task force for the former Vice President of the United States, her innate ability for excellence, execution, and acceleration helped her support change agents by increasing their resilience and leveraging their strengths to get results above circumstances.

More than 60 global retail, health, transportation, and IT organizations have recruited Sophia to provide executive coaching; diversity, equity, inclusion, belonging, and accessibility (DEIBA) training; strategic planning; and leadership development solutions. Her work with these organizations' executive cadre resulted in strengthened leadership skills, decreased team communication misalignment, and enhanced productivity.

Sophia’s love for leadership and executive coaching led to her being named a Top Transformational Coach by USA Today and winning the gold award for Best Americas Coach from Coach Awards 2023. She is proud of her work at the Internal Revenue Service (IRS), where she served on executive teams responsible for processing over 200 million tax returns annually, managing over 6500 workers, and executing a $1.6 billion budget. Sophia served as an agent of change as head of training organizations in the federal government and private sector arenas, including her tenure as Director of Enterprise-wide Training, providing professional development solutions for more than Ten thousand engineers, attorneys, and analysts. As an ICF MCC, Sophia is an avid advocate for coaches to have strong coaching skills, become ICF credentialed, and have businesses that work.

Sophia is an 8-time published and bestselling author committed to women’s global empowerment, as evidenced by her novel, Fierce Vulnerability: A Colored Girl’s Truths, Trials, and Triumphs debuting as Amazon’s number one new release for Dramas and Plays by Women, and the popular Ease & Flow Journal: A 31-Day Journal to Get Clear, Connected, and Courageous About Life. Her work has been highlighted on Fox News, NBC, CBS, and Success magazine.
